Transaction 818b75756da45436d028261eb067f7bf42023ab57d7a8b02db36e21df812dff3
1 Input
1 Output
-
818b75756da45436d028261eb067f7bf42023ab57d7a8b02db36e21df812dff3:0
- value
- 357321
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4bbe64c0515298f6b6b6697d9105617937a4a25e OP_EQUAL
- address
- 38bWghzB7RyaH9g9HKa6Y3DZBhfhFSb64P